Disney Cruise Line Wish/Triton-Class Ships – The Destiny


The Disney Destiny will be the 3rd in the Wish/Triton class of Disney Cruise Ships. At the time of this post, she is still in the Meyer Warft shipyard being completed. The Maiden Voyage is scheduled for November 20th, 2025

 

Disney Wish/Triton-Class Stats:

Gross Tonnage: 144,000 GT

Length 1,119feet / Beam 128 Feet / Draft 27.3 Feet

Number of Passenger Cabins: 1,254

Passenger Capacity: 4,000

Cruising Speed: 24 Knots

 

From the Disney Destiny’s maiden voyage, November 2025 she will do 3-5-Night cruises from Fort Lauderdale, Fl.

 

Exploring Disney Destiny:

Restaurants:

1923 is a step back into the Hollywood Goden days of 1923. It is themed to honor the creative genius of Walt Disney and the support of his brother Roy. In these two rooms you will find artwork and tools used to create many Disney Movies.

 

Pride Lands: Feast of the Lion King is themed after the movie Lion King. This restaurant will have a Broadway style interpretation of the music of the Lion King. Enjoy the show while you dine

 

World of Marvel is themed after the Marvel Cinematic Universe. Enjoy the “Marvel Celebration of Heroes: Groot Remix”. Groot wants to make sure Rocket gets the acknowledgement he deserves.

 

Shows:

The 3 Broadway-Style shows are Disney Hercules, Seas the Adventure, and Frozen, A Musical Spectacular.

Hercules is based on the movie Hercules.

Seas the Adventure stars Goofy and friends as they journey through uncharted waters.

Frozen, A Musical Spectacular is based on the movie Frozen.

 

All Disney Ships have the Sail a Wave/Sail Away deck party and Pirates Night. Some sailings have a Frozen themed Deck Party if they are not doing Pirate Night.

 

Disney Destiny has the AquaMouse, a Watercoaster/Dark Attraction at sea. With the use of screens, on the Destiny you will slip, slide and splash on the adventure, “Sing a Silly Song”. This will be a Disney Villain themed ride. It will also have all of the overlays from the other Wish/Triton-Class ships!

 

There is a fun lounge called the De Vil’s along with the Haunted Mansion themed lounge! Check out the “Spirits” and the drinks as you enjoy the sights, sounds and flavors of the Haunted Mansion! There is also the Skipper Society themed after the Jungle Cruise attraction from Disney Parks! At De Vil’s enjoy the 101 Dalmatians Cruella De Vil’s piano bar.

Disney Destiny has more Accessible Cabins than most Disney’s ships. The venues themselves are Accessible but in my opinion the ship is not as accessible as it should be for some. If you have a mobility issue, be aware that this ship does not have any center elevators. If you are in the middle of the ship and want to go directly up or down a deck or 2 you will have to go to either the forward or aft elevators and walk back. There is no “jogging track” that goes around the ship, as it does on deck 4 or the first 4 ships of the fleet. Instead, you can walk outside from the forward to the aft elevators then you have to go inside to cross over to walk the same 1/3 of the ship on the other side or go upstairs. The pool deck is not one level and has small pools with steps all around. Be aware of this if you use crutches, walker, cane, wheelchair or scooter. This may not be the best ship for you.
